Benton Harbor staff say BEAD award bypassed city; AT&T permit status remains unclear

City staff reported Benton Harbor did not benefit from the BEAD broadband rollout and is in contact with a third party (PFA) about other efforts; staff said AT&T submitted a permit two years ago but no work has been observed.
A city staff member identified in the meeting as Mr. Little told the Public Relations Committee that Benton Harbor did not receive federal BEAD (Broadband Equity, Access, and Deployment) program funds in the initial round, in part because federal applicants treated existing cable plant as evidence of service.
